I was wondering if this module gives an ability to have recurring payments

My payment plan for my site I build is supposed to be

 

xx dollars for one month (30 days)  non recurring

xx dollars for 30 days , and autorenewed till cancelled

 

It seems I can only creates plans that  either does not expire or  expires at a certain period of time

I agree that Recurring Payments would allow the ad keeps running until the advertiser decides to remove it or until the credit card expires at which time the customer could get a reminder to update their card information.

The customer can now get a reminder email telling them to renew.  The difference is, that requires them to take an action to keep paying rather than an action to stop paying.  It would be better if the renewal happened automatically which would mean recurring payments.  I can see value in adding this feature to Pay to Publish.
